ABSTRACT
Li metal is considered as one of the most promising candidates for constructing advanced high-energy energy storage due to its ultrahigh theoretical capacity and lowest electrochemical potential. However, its practical commercialization is seriously hindered by the challenges of Li dendrite growth, low Coulombic efficiency, and huge volumetric variation. Herein, an efficient in situ generated Li2 S-rich interface layer joint with preplanted Sb nano active sites in hosted Li metal anode is easily achieved with the nanosized Sb2 S3 decorated carbonaceous network. The yielded CC@Sb2 S3 @Li anode demonstrates uniform Li deposition, high Coulombic efficiency, and alleviated volumetric variation. Therefore, the Li symmetric cells show ultralong lifespan stable cycling over 3200 cycles with a very low voltage hysteresis (≈18 mV) at 5 mA cm-2 . Impressively, the Li|LiFePO4 full cell delivers an exceptionally prolonged cycling over 180 cycles with a superior capacity retention as high as ≈90% even under the harsh condition of an extremely low negative to positive capacity ratio of ≈0.44 with lean electrolyte (4.4 µL mAh-1 ). Moreover, the Li|LiNi0.5 Co0.2 Mn0.3 O2 full cell also maintains an excellent cycling performance under the more realistic harsh conditions. This work provides a new avenue and significant step paving the Li metal toward the practical application.
